diff --git a/modules/lang/ruby/README.org b/modules/lang/ruby/README.org index 2781c3c20..58e33279b 100644 --- a/modules/lang/ruby/README.org +++ b/modules/lang/ruby/README.org @@ -7,7 +7,6 @@ - [[#description][Description]] - [[#module-flags][Module Flags]] - [[#packages][Packages]] - - [[#hacks][Hacks]] - [[#prerequisites][Prerequisites]] - [[#ubuntu][Ubuntu]] - [[#macos][MacOS]] @@ -48,12 +47,6 @@ This module add Ruby and optional Ruby on Rails support to Emacs. + [[https://github.com/rubocop-hq/rubocop-emacs][rubocop]] + [[https://github.com/senny/rvm.el][rvm]] (=+rvm=) -** Hacks -+ =projectile-rails-custom-server-command= were changed to suppress extraneous output logged - to console. This was done to prevent a memory leak where the underlying - process would continue logging to an Emacs buffer, which would grow forever. You can change to default behaviour by - setting this variable to =nil=. - * Prerequisites Many of this modules plugins require ruby with some version manager (RVM or Rbenv) and the rubocop gem. @@ -96,4 +89,3 @@ The rspec-mode prefix is =SPC m t=. Here is some examples: |-----------------------+------------------+-----------------------------------| | ~rspec-verify~ | =SPC m t v= | Runs rspec on current file | | ~rspec-verify-method~ | =SPC m t s= | Runs rspec for the item on cursor | - diff --git a/modules/lang/ruby/config.el b/modules/lang/ruby/config.el index bbec2a795..f6a8d8c3e 100644 --- a/modules/lang/ruby/config.el +++ b/modules/lang/ruby/config.el @@ -97,7 +97,7 @@ (setq rake-completion-system 'default) (map! :after ruby-mode :localleader - :map ruby-mode-map + :map ruby-mode-map :prefix ("k" . "rake") "k" #'rake "r" #'rake-rerun @@ -185,7 +185,6 @@ :hook (projectile-rails-mode . auto-insert-mode) :init (setq auto-insert-query nil) - (setq projectile-rails-custom-server-command "bundle exec spring rails server --no-log-to-stdout") (setq inf-ruby-console-environment "development") (when (featurep! :lang web) (add-hook 'web-mode-hook #'projectile-rails-mode))